I will start with the Positives, check in was very easy, as the staff here are excellent, I cannot praise them enough. They all seem very young, but they carry out their duties extremely well. They are very helpful, and willing to listen when you have any problems. This goes for those serving in the restaurant also. However sadly this is let down by the hotel premises themselves, which are I would say in need of much work. As the Hotel has many plants in the centre this is a haven for bugs, these bugs and mosquitoes are everywhere, as a couple of my pictures show, the sliding patio doors have large gaps even when closed. so its not hard for bugs to enter. I woke up to find bugs on the floor, dead bugs stuck to the walls. The AC unit in my first room was not able to keep the room cool, as the room was so large, it struggled to fight the heat, water also started to pour out of it. The room temperature was still 29 deg at night. The door key when you go out, knocks the AC off, so you will come back to a hot room. The TV also had to be seen to, as no channels were available. My second room, as I asked to be moved had the same problem. Lastly the breakfast choice seems quite small. And again because this is all open plan, the restaurant is not cool, whilst it has ceiling fans, these do not keep the food looking fresh. I would not stay here again, but as this was part of a tour, it was chosen for me. The area has a few places to eat, drink coffee, and quite a loud Karaoke bar nearby.
